The Latest Trends in Luxury Home Design for 2024


8 min read
|03 Jun 2025As we step into 2024, the world of luxury home design is evolving, reflecting a blend of innovative technology, sustainable practices, and personal expression. Homeowners are increasingly seeking spaces that are not only aesthetically pleasing but also functional, comfortable, and eco-friendly. Here are some of the latest trends shaping luxury home design this year.
Biophilic Design
Biophilic design continues to be a prominent trend in luxury homes. This design philosophy emphasizes the connection between nature and indoor spaces. Incorporating natural elements such as plants, water features, and natural light creates a soothing atmosphere that promotes well-being. In 2024, homeowners are opting for large windows, open floor plans, and organic materials to bring the outdoors inside. Living walls, indoor gardens, and natural stone finishes are popular choices that enhance the aesthetic appeal while fostering a sense of tranquility.
Sustainable Materials
Sustainability is at the forefront of luxury home design in 2024. Homeowners are increasingly aware of the environmental impact of their choices and are opting for sustainable materials that are both beautiful and eco-friendly. Recycled metals, reclaimed wood, and bamboo are gaining popularity as they offer durability and aesthetic charm. Additionally, energy-efficient appliances and smart home technologies are being integrated into designs to minimize energy consumption and enhance overall efficiency. Choosing sustainable materials not only contributes to a healthier planet but also adds unique character to luxury homes.
Smart Home Technology
The integration of smart home technology is revolutionizing luxury living. Home automation systems that control lighting, security, temperature, and entertainment have become essential features in upscale homes. In 2024, the focus is on user-friendly technology that enhances convenience and comfort. Voice-activated systems, automated blinds, and energy monitoring tools allow homeowners to customize their living environments effortlessly. This trend not only increases the functionality of luxury homes but also elevates the overall lifestyle experience, offering seamless integration between technology and daily living.
Multi-Functional Spaces
The demand for versatile living areas is rising as homeowners seek to maximize their spaces. In 2024, luxury home designs are increasingly incorporating multi-functional rooms that adapt to various needs. Home offices, gyms, and guest suites are being designed with flexibility in mind, allowing for easy transitions between work, leisure, and hosting guests. For instance, a spare room might feature a Murphy bed and built-in shelving, creating a functional workspace that can quickly convert into a cozy guest bedroom. This trend caters to the evolving lifestyle of homeowners, emphasizing the importance of adaptability in luxury design.
Artisanal and Custom Features
In 2024, there is a growing appreciation for artisanal craftsmanship and custom designs in luxury homes. Homeowners are seeking unique pieces that reflect their personal style and values. From handcrafted furniture to bespoke cabinetry, the focus is on quality and individuality. Collaborating with local artisans to create one-of-a-kind elements adds a personal touch to the home and supports local economies. Additionally, custom features such as tailored layouts and unique architectural details are becoming increasingly popular, allowing homeowners to express their personalities through their living spaces.
Outdoor Living Spaces
The trend of outdoor living spaces continues to flourish in 2024. Homeowners are increasingly investing in outdoor areas that serve as extensions of their indoor living spaces. Luxurious outdoor kitchens, lounge areas, and fire pits create inviting environments for relaxation and entertainment. In addition to aesthetics, outdoor spaces are being designed with functionality in mind, incorporating features like outdoor heating, weather-resistant furniture, and built-in lighting. This trend reflects the desire for seamless transitions between indoor and outdoor living, allowing homeowners to enjoy nature and fresh air without compromising on comfort.
Color Trends
As we move into 2024, color palettes in luxury home design are shifting towards warm, earthy tones. Shades like terracotta, olive green, and soft taupe are gaining popularity as they evoke a sense of comfort and connection to nature. These colors can be incorporated into wall paints, furnishings, and accessories to create a cozy and inviting atmosphere. Additionally, accent colors such as deep blues or rich burgundies can add a touch of drama and sophistication to luxury spaces. Homeowners are encouraged to experiment with textures and layers to create depth and visual interest, enhancing the overall aesthetic appeal of their homes.
Wellness Spaces
In response to the growing focus on health and well-being, luxury home designs in 2024 are increasingly incorporating wellness spaces. Homeowners are recognizing the importance of creating environments that promote relaxation and rejuvenation. This trend includes dedicated areas for meditation, yoga, and fitness, as well as spa-like bathrooms featuring soaking tubs, rain showers, and natural materials. Integrating elements such as aromatherapy, sound systems, and adjustable lighting enhances the wellness experience, allowing homeowners to unwind and recharge in the comfort of their own homes.
